Autonomous driving camera cleaning system
12240419 · 2025-03-04 · ·

A camera cleaning system for an autonomous vehicle may include a platform that can accommodate multiple cameras, wiper systems, as well as a fluid delivery system. The wiper system may include a wiper, rail, and a hydraulic motion component for each camera. The platform surface that contacts the wiper system's wipers and cleaning fluid may be angled and may include a window or lens for each camera. The autonomous vehicle may include a controller that may decide when a camera cleaning protocol should be executed. Alternatively, or additionally, a camera cleaning protocol may be executed periodically, as indicated by a controller.

VEHICLE WIPER DEVICE

In a vehicle wiper device having a wiper arm rotatably supported by a vehicle body and a wiper blade supported by the wiper arm, the wiper arm includes a link mechanism of 4 nodes, a fulcrum located closer to the wiper blade in the link mechanism is located on a side opposite to the wiper blade than a position of a hinge of the wiper arm, and when the wiper blade is at a lower end of a windshield, an arm connected to a drive shaft of each arm constituting the link mechanism is disposed below the drive shaft, and a rotation direction of the drive shaft and a rotation direction of the wiper arm are the same direction.

METHOD AND SYSTEM FOR IDENTIFYING A VEHICLE VIA A SYSTEM

The disclosure relates in general to a method and a system for identifying a vehicle via a system. The system comprises at least one sensor, a system control device coupled to the sensor and the vehicle having a vehicle control device. A vehicle having at least one component is detected. The component is movable, can be detected by the sensor and is coupled to the vehicle control device. The system control device is coupled to the vehicle control device. An identifier is forwarded by the system control device to the vehicle control device. A movement pattern is executed by the at least one component of the vehicle based on the identifier. A movement pattern executed by the component of the vehicle is detected by the sensor. The vehicle is identified by the system control device (16) based on the detected movement pattern.
